Overview
What is Trellodotnetassistant?
Trellodotnetassistant is a .NET implementation of the Trello REST API. It provides a TrelloClient for CRUD operations on Trello features and includes an Automation Engine and Webhook Data Receiver. The server also offers a TrelloDotNet MCP Server to let AI assist you and generate code. It is intended for developers building .NET applications that integrate with Trello.
How to use Trellodotnetassistant?
Install the TrelloDotNet NuGet package (dotnet add package TrelloDotNet), retrieve your API Key and Token from the Power-Ups Administration page, then create an instance of TrelloClient with your credentials. Use its methods to interact with boards, lists, and cards. Optionally, use the TrelloDotNet MCP Server for AI-assisted development.

FAQ from Trellodotnetassistant
What is Trellodotnetassistant and how does it compare to other Trello libraries?
It is a .NET implementation of the Trello REST API. It offers a comprehensive TrelloClient with CRUD capabilities and an Automation Engine, making it suited for full‑featured .NET applications.
What dependencies or runtime does it require?
It targets .NET and is available as a NuGet package. No external runtime beyond .NET is required.
Where do user data and credentials live?
Credentials (API Key and Token) are supplied by the developer; Trello data remains on Trello’s servers. The library communicates via the Trello REST API.
What is the TrelloDotNet MCP Server?
It is an optional component that enables AI assistance and “Vibe Coding” by allowing AI to interact with the TrelloDotNet library. Details are in the project wiki.
How are API keys and authentication handled?
You must obtain an API Key and Token from the Power‑Ups Admin page. Pass them to the TrelloClient constructor; do not hardcode them in production code.
